Output ef70b665ee7ec717ebdf4187dd9214353e130fe102df4a0a4936735f1fc22ebf:1

value
148502595670
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0ca81a4a2401ad53bb1af528f2aae537bef11c0e OP_EQUALVERIFY OP_CHECKSIG
address
D6J22YHwAjJoPLFcaTSTZtqt4SPdRrfBNe
transaction
ef70b665ee7ec717ebdf4187dd9214353e130fe102df4a0a4936735f1fc22ebf